Welkom bij Joomla!NL

Om alle mogelijkheden van dit forum te kunnen gebruiken, moet je je eerst registreren.

Vermeld in iedere vraag duidelijk:
  1. De versie van Joomla! 2.5 die je gebruikt
  2. De volledige url van je website indien mogelijk.
  3. De versie van de extensie waar de vraag over gaat.

2 menu items active of current

2 menu items active of current

26 mei 2012 00:56 - 26 mei 2012 01:06
#1
Hallo,

Ik heb een hoofdmenu wat altijd zichtbaar is en een voorpagina menu wat alleen zichtbaar is als in het hoofdmenu gekozen wordt voor Home. Hoe krijg ik het voor elkaar dat als een item uit het voorpagina menu gekozen wordt (en dus de status active krijgt) dat in het hoofdmenu dan het onderdeel Home ook active is? Is hier een standaard oplossing voor?

Edit Juliank92: Ik heb je topic verplaatst naar het juiste forum.
Laatst bewerkt 26 mei 2012 01:06 door Juliank92. Reden: Zie groene opmerking
Discussie gesloten.
  • Thuurke
  • Thuurke's berichtenfoto Heeft onderwerp gestart
  • Nieuw op Joomla!NL
  • Nieuw op Joomla!NL
  • Berichten: 13

2 menu items active of current

26 mei 2012 10:44
#2
Vermoed dat je dan twee verschillende menu's hebt in plaats van 1 menu met submenu-items.
Groetjes, Astrid
Gebruik de zoekfunctie van dit forum voordat je een nieuwe vraag plaatst.
Vragen uitsluitend via dit forum.
yndi.nl - kvk 17157725
Is je vraag beantwoord? Dan kan je het draadje zelf sluiten .
Wil je Joomla!NL steunen? Dat kan met een donatie.

Discussie gesloten.
  • Astrid
  • Astrid's Profielfoto
  • Moderator + Technisch team
  • Moderator + Technisch team
  • Berichten: 37132

2 menu items active of current

26 mei 2012 10:57
#3
Hi Thuurke,

  1. Installeer ReReplacer van NoNumber! (nonumber.nl/rereplacer)
  2. Ga naar het component ReReplacer in de Joomla! back-end en maak een nieuw item aan
  3. Zoek in de broncode van je website op "current" of "active" (zonder "")
  4. Zodra je een "current" of "active" hebt gevonden (zonder "") en er staat iets van <div class="menu"> of zoiets dergelijks, kopieer het stukje van de broncode dan
  5. Plak deze code in het veld "Search" of "Zoek" van ReReplacer in de Joomla! back-end
  6. Plak deze code in het veld "Replace" of "Vervang", maar zet dan bij het menu-item Home inplaats van de standaard code:
  7. Code:
    <li class="item-464 active"><a href="/" >Home</a></li>

Zo werkt dat dus!
Joomla is Joomla!. En Joomla! is het beste CMS wat er bestaat, dat kan toch niet anders, wel?
Discussie gesloten.
  • wdele
  • wdele's berichtenfoto
  • Bekend met Joomla!NL
  • Bekend met Joomla!NL
  • Berichten: 107

2 menu items active of current

26 mei 2012 23:42
#4
Hallo,

Bedankt voor de reakties.

Ik gebruik inderdaad een apart menu item. Ik heb het nog eens terug gezet dat de items in het voorpagina-menu een kind zijn van het onderwerp in het hoofdmenu. Dit werkt inderdaad wel, maar nu krijg ik zodra ik klik op een item in het submenu bij de breadercrumbs home -> home -> onderwerp uit submenu te zien. Nu zit ik dus met een ongewenste dubbele home opgescheept. De eerste home komt trouwens doordat ik bij "Tekst voor de startpagina" van de kruimelpad-module Home heb ingevuld. Vul ik dit niet in dan is het eerste home een start.

wdele: zal dit proberen als dit echt niet anders kan, maar het lijkt mij toch een vrij native iets.
Discussie gesloten.
  • Thuurke
  • Thuurke's berichtenfoto Heeft onderwerp gestart
  • Nieuw op Joomla!NL
  • Nieuw op Joomla!NL
  • Berichten: 13

2 menu items active of current

27 mei 2012 09:05
#5
@Thuurke Tja... helaas niet :(
Joomla is Joomla!. En Joomla! is het beste CMS wat er bestaat, dat kan toch niet anders, wel?
Discussie gesloten.
  • wdele
  • wdele's berichtenfoto
  • Bekend met Joomla!NL
  • Bekend met Joomla!NL
  • Berichten: 107

2 menu items active of current

27 mei 2012 16:53 - 27 mei 2012 16:54
#6
Dan klopt er toch nog iets niet met je menu-structuur of met je module-instellingen.


Of je template moet een override hebben voor breadcrumbs.
Groetjes, Astrid
Gebruik de zoekfunctie van dit forum voordat je een nieuwe vraag plaatst.
Vragen uitsluitend via dit forum.
yndi.nl - kvk 17157725
Is je vraag beantwoord? Dan kan je het draadje zelf sluiten .
Wil je Joomla!NL steunen? Dat kan met een donatie.

Dit bericht bevat een afbeelding als bijlage.
Log in of registreer om die te bekijken

Laatst bewerkt 27 mei 2012 16:54 door Astrid.
Discussie gesloten.
  • Astrid
  • Astrid's Profielfoto
  • Moderator + Technisch team
  • Moderator + Technisch team
  • Berichten: 37132

2 menu items active of current

28 mei 2012 11:13
#7
@Astrid,

Deze heb ik inderdaad zo ingesteld en geen override in de breadcrumbs.

Ik ben er al achter dat het iets anders in elkaar zit.

De dubbele home komt, doordat er 1 home wordt getoond aangezien het de startpagina is.
Iedere pagina op de site toont dus home>gevolgd door de rest van de breadcrumbs.

De niveau 2 items van de home page laten een dubbele home zien aangezien deze items gelinkt zijn aan niveau 1 home.

Url -> Breadcrumbs
====================
/ -> home
/home/niveau2item -> home>home>niveau2item
/hoofdmenuitem2 -> home>hoofdmenuitem2
/hoofdmenuitem2/niveau2item -> home>hoofdmenuitem2>niveau2item

Enig idee hoe ik dit goed krijg?


Alvast bedankt.
Discussie gesloten.
  • Thuurke
  • Thuurke's berichtenfoto Heeft onderwerp gestart
  • Nieuw op Joomla!NL
  • Nieuw op Joomla!NL
  • Berichten: 13

2 menu items active of current

28 mei 2012 23:36
#8
Ik heb het maar opgelost door een extra hoofdmenuitem te maken met de diverse subitems (die ik dus eerst op de home pagina had). Op de home pagina heb ik een custom html module geplaatst met links naar de subitems in het extra hoofdmenu item.

Bedankt voor het meedenken!
Discussie gesloten.
  • Thuurke
  • Thuurke's berichtenfoto Heeft onderwerp gestart
  • Nieuw op Joomla!NL
  • Nieuw op Joomla!NL
  • Berichten: 13
Moderators: Juliank92PeterJelleRomke
Tijd voor maken pagina: 0.888 seconden

Wil je Joomla!NL steunen?

Steun Joomla!NLAlle teamleden werken enthousiast, op vrijwillige basis, mee aan Joomla!NL. Maar een website met forum kost nu eenmaal geld. Dus als je Joomla!NL wilt steunen, dan kan dat, graag zelfs!

Lees hier meer informatie